Complete the following chemical equations: (3)
(i) C2H5OH+O2 →
(ii) C2H5OHConc.H2SO4→443K
(iii) CH3COOH+NaHCO3 →

Answer:(i) The reactants are ethanol and oxygen, and ethanol undergoes complete oxidation to produce carbon dioxide and water, with the generation of heat and light.

C2H5OH + 3O2→ 2CO2 + 3H2O +heat and light

(ii) Ethanol when heated with a dehydrating agent like conc. H2SO4 loses a water molecule to produce ethene.

(iii) The reactants are ethanoic acid and sodium bicarbonate. They react to produce the sodium salt of ethanoic acid, along with the formation of carbon dioxide and water.
